#d1872e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1872e is composed of 82% red, 52.9%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 78%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 32.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 50%. #d1872e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#a30f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d1872e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1872e has RGB values of R:209, G:135,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.78,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13731630.

Shades and Tints of #d1872e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100a04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1872e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83807c is the less saturated color, while #f88b07 is the most saturated one.
